Output 624efc64024d37fbd195220facd35e43de5d9223f9658b0fe15f82d79e98f6b8:3

value
2793500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6805f83a4db76ff9d6a2c336a1640fc65cc10218 OP_EQUAL
address
3BB3MGj6dANixhNdnjUBV4wNLtoxCkVxX4
transaction
624efc64024d37fbd195220facd35e43de5d9223f9658b0fe15f82d79e98f6b8
spent
true